Clinicopathological characteristics and prognosis in women with breast cancer affected by COVID 19

ABSTRACT
Background:
there are few reported series n women with breast cancer (BC) and COVID-19, a better prognosis has been observed, with a lower rate of hospitalization and mortality than other neoplasms.Methods:
We conducted a restrospective, non-experimental, observational, single center, study with a sample of 69 patients with BC who had presented COVID-19, in the period between March 2020 to August 2021. Clinicopathological characteristics of patients with BC were compared between severe and non-severe covid 19 groups, as well as hospitalized and non-hospitalized patients. An analysis of possible risk factors associated with severe disease and hospitalization was performed.Results:
69 cases were reported, median age 52y, mean BMI 25.2, ECOG 0-1 97%. Smoking history in 24%, diabetes and hypertension were the most frequent comorbidities. The most frequent histology was ductal carcinoma in 80.6%, 73.8% showed ER + and 69.3% PR +, HER2 was overexpressed in 9.2%. The early stages predominated, I 22 (31.3%), II 25 (37.3%), III in 12 (17.9%) and IV in 6 (9%). The most frequents symptoms of COVID-19 were fatigue 70.1%, fever 65.7%, cough 59.7%, headache 56.7%, hyposmia 47.8%, dysgeusia 38.8%. A total of 53 (76.8%) mild cases, 14 (20.3) severe cases and 2 (2.9%) critical cases were registered. The 89.9% (62 patients) were treated as an outpatient basis, while 7 (10.1%) required hospitalization. Active treatment (< 45 days) at the time of COVID-19 was hormonal therapy 36 (50.7%), chemotherapy 11 (16.4%), anti-HER2 in 3 (4.5%), immunotherapy in 1.5%, targeted treatment in 4 (6.0%), surgery in 7 (10.4%) and radiotherapy in 1 (1.5%) patient. When comparing the severe and non-severe groups, as well as hospitalized versus nonhospitalized, we observed no difference between the clinicopathological characteristics. Then, we serch for possible risk factors, in wich, surgery in a period of less than 3 months increases the risk of severity OR 1,297 (95% CI 1,112-1,514), the risk of hospitalization increased in the triple negative subgroup OR 1,143 (95% CI, 1,035- 1,262), surgery less than 3 months OR 1,116 (1,014-1,229) and chemotherapy less than 45 days OR 1,217 (95% CI, 1,024-1,447).Conclusions:
In patients with BC, the prevalence of severe or critical COVID-19 was 23% and the hospitalizacion rate 10%. No patient died from this infection. The clinical and pathological characteristics of BC do not appear to increase the risk of severe COVID-19 or the rate of hospitalization. Surgery performed in a period of less than 3 months is marginally associated with an increased risk of severe disease. Chemotherapy, targeted therapy, and immunotherapy do not modify the risk of severe disease;however, higher Ki 67, triple negative subgroup, surgery and chemotherapy showed a slight increase in risk of hospitalization.
